[1538] Problem with editing non code files

There seems to be a problem with the handling of files which are no vb or c# code. The code editor window doesn't use the available region. I have attached a screenshot which shows the problem.

I'm working with Visual Studio 2008.

I have the same issue with similar screenshot - tried with *.sql files
As workaround you can press on Maximize button of Visual Studio - this will properly rerender file

Yes, I'm seeing this too.

Another work around is to change the size of the code window slightly by dragging a splitter.
